Julian Nagelsmann:
- "We played well overall and could've scored one or two more in that first half. We were energetic and better than we've been in recent weeks. So it's a deserved win and an important third-placed finish.
It feels really good to be in the Champions League, especially after such a hard season. I'm happy that the Bundesliga season is finally over.
It think it's evident that Timo Werner will leave a big hole in our team. I wish him all the best in London, and hope that he can reproduce the same level of performance there."
Timo Werner:
- "Firstly, it makes me really happy that we won our final game of the season. we qualified for the Champions League and ended the season on a high. The fact that I became Leipzig's record goalscorer makes me so proud, of course.
It's been a wonderful four years here in Leipzig. I was accepted and have felt great here the entire time. That was also a reason for me being able to perform well. Another was the team. They were alwasy behind me, even when it wasn't going so well and, during the week, I thanked my teammates for our time together and the friendships that I've made."
